On 06/08/21 04:45PM, Vinod Koul wrote:
> On 25-06-21, 00:11, Pratyush Yadav wrote:
> > The Cadence DPHY can be used to receive image data over the CSI-2
> > protocol. Add support for Rx mode. The programming sequence differs from
> > the Tx mode so it is added as a separate set of hooks to isolate the two
> > paths.
> >
> > The PHY is in Tx mode by default and it needs to be set in Rx mode by
> > setting the submode to PHY_MIPI_DPHY_SUBMODE_RX in the set_mode()
> > callback.

> > +static int cdns_dphy_rx_wait_for_bit(void __iomem *addr, unsigned int bit)
> > +{
> > + u32 val;
> > +
> > + return readl_relaxed_poll_timeout(addr, val, val & BIT(bit), 10,
> > + DPHY_ISO_LANE_READY_TIMEOUT_MS * 1000);
>
> this looks wrong, val is not initialized, so what/when is condition to
> be met..?

The readl_relaxed_poll_timeout() macro puts the value returned by
readl() into val. That value is then used for testing the condition. See
read_poll_timeout() in iopoll.h to see what the macro eventually expands
to.
